[35]Purely political offenses are generally offenses that resulted in convictions obviously based on fabricated charges or predicated upon repressive measures against racial, religious or political minorities.[36], The purely political offense exception applies to the following conditional bars to GMC:[37], Conviction for one or more crimes involving moral turpitude (CIMTs);[38], Conviction of two or more offenses with a combined sentence of 5 years or more;[39]and, Incarceration for a total period of 180 days or more. On March 26, 2020, the Citizenship for Children of Military Members and Civil Servants Act was enacted,[5] amending INA 320, so that a child residing with his or her U.S. citizen parent, who is stationed outside of the United States as a member of the U.S. armed forces or a U.S. government employee, or is residing in marital union with a member of the U.S. armed forces or a U.S. government employee who is stationed outside of the United States, acquires citizenship under INA 320 if all requirements of INA 320(c) and INA 320(a)(1)-(2) are met. LARC - PETIT THEFT 2ND DEGREE 1ST OFFENSE CARRYING CONCEALED WEAPON-FIREARM POSSESSION OF WEAPON OR AMMO BY The Florida Supreme Courts narrow interpretation of what can constitute a nolle prosequi is consistent withWilson v. Renfroe,91 So.2d 857 (Fla.1956), in which the prosecutor filed a motion to dismiss criminal charges which stated that an investigation showed that there was insufficient evidence to prove the case. WebThe term nolle prosequiis used in reference to a formal entry upon the record made by a plaintiff in a civil lawsuit or a prosecutor in a criminal action in which that individual declares that he or she wishes to discontinue the action as to certain defendants, certain issues, or altogether. Loosely defined, it means to decline to prosecute.
